Esteban Calvo

Associate Professor of Public Policy at UDP and Adjunct Assistant Professor of Epidemiology at Columbia University Treasurer

Dr. Calvo is an Associate Professor of Public Policy at Universidad Diego Portales, Chile, and Adjunct Assistant Professor of Epidemiology at the Mailman School of Public Health, Columbia University, with major assignment to the Robert N. Butler Columbia Aging Center. His research interests include aging and the life course, social epidemiology, public policy, subjective well-being, and quantitative methods. His research aims to identify and understand the social factors experienced across the life course that influence the health and happiness of older adults, as well as to evaluate public policies and interventions that can improve their well-being and benefit society as a whole.
